The code provides framework for heterogeneous multicore chips based on StarCore
and Power Architecture which are chasis-2 compliant, like B4860 and B4420

It will make u-boot recognize all non-ppc cores and peripherals like
SC3900/DSP CPUs, MAPLE, CPRI and print their configuration in u-boot logs.
Example boot logs of B4420:
Clock Configuration:
        CPU0:1600 MHz, CPU1:1600 MHz,
        DSP CPU0:1200 MHz, DSP CPU1:1200 MHz,
        CCB:666.667 MHz,
        DDR:800  MHz (1600 MT/s data rate) (Asynchronous), IFC:166.667 MHz
        CPRI:600  MHz
        MAPLE:600  MHz, MAPLE-ULB:800  MHz, MAPLE-eTVPE:1000 MHz
        FMAN1: 666.667 MHz
        QMAN:  333.333 MHz

Top level changes include:
(1) Top level CONFIG to identify HETEROGENUOUS clusters
(2) CONFIGS for SC3900/DSP components
(3) Global structures like "cpu_type" and "MPC85xx_SYS_INFO"
    updated for dsp cores and other components
(3) APIs to get DSP num cores and their Mask like:
        cpu_dsp_mask, cpu_num_dspcores etc same as that of PowerPC
(5) Code to fetch and print SC cores and other heterogenous
    device's frequencies
(6) README added for the same

+DSP side awareness for Freescale heterogeneous multicore chips based on
+StarCore and Power Architecture
+===============================================================
+powerpc/mpc85xx code ve APIs and function to get the number,
+configuration and frequencies of all PowerPC cores and devices
+connected to them, but it didnt have the similar code ofr HEterogeneous
+SC3900/DSP cores and such devices like CPRI, MAPLE, MAPLE-ULB etc.
+
+Code for DSP side awareness provides such functionality for Freescale
+Heterogeneous SoCs which are chasis-2 compliant like B4860 and B4420
+
+As part of this feature, following changes have been made:
+==========================================================
+
+1. Changed files:
+=================
+- arch/powerpc/cpu/mpc85xx/cpu.c
+
+Code added in this file to print the DSP cores and other device's(CPRI,
+MAPLE etc) frequencies
+
+- arch/powerpc/cpu/mpc85xx/speed.c
+
+Added Defines and code to extract the frequncy information for all
+required cores and devices from RCW and System frequency
+
+- arch/powerpc/cpu/mpc8xxx/cpu.c
+
+Added API to get the number of SC cores in running system and Their BIT
+MASK, similar to the code written for PowerPC
+
+- arch/powerpc/include/asm/config_mpc85xx.h
+
+Added top level CONFIG to identify presence of HETEROGENUOUS clusters
+in the system and CONFIGS for SC3900/DSP components
+
+- arch/powerpc/include/asm/processor.h
+- include/common.h
+
+Added newly added Functions Declaration
+
+- include/e500.h
+
+Global structure updated for dsp cores and other components
+
+2. CONFIGs ADDED
+================
+
+CONFIG_HETROGENOUS_CLUSTERS	- Define for checking the presence of
+				  DSP/SC3900 core clusters
+
+CONFIG_SYS_FSL_NUM_CC_PLLS	- Define for number of PLLs
+
+Though there are only 4 PLLs in B4, but in sequence of PLLs from PLL1 -
+PLL5, PLL3 is Reserved(as mentioned in RM), so this define contains the
+value as 5 not 4, to iterate over all PLLs while coding
+
+CONFIG_SYS_MAPLE		- Define for MAPLE Baseband Accelerator
+CONFIG_SYS_CPRI			- Define for CPRI Interface
+CONFIG_PPC_CLUSTER_START	- Start index of ppc clusters
+CONFIG_DSP_CLUSTER_START	- Start index of dsp clusters
+
+Following are the defines for PLL's index that provide the Clocking to
+CPRI, ULB and ETVE components
+
+CONFIG_SYS_CPRI_CLK		- Define PLL index for CPRI clock
+CONFIG_SYS_ULB_CLK		- Define PLL index for ULB clock
+CONFIG_SYS_ETVPE_CLK		- Define PLL index for ETVPE clock
+
+3. Changes in MPC85xx_SYS_INFO Global structure
+===============================================
+
+DSP cores and other device's components have been added in this structure.
+
+freq_processor_dsp[CONFIG_MAX_DSP_CPUS]	- Array to contain the DSP core's frequencies
+freq_cpri				- To store CPRI frequency
+freq_maple				- To store MAPLE frequency
+freq_maple_ulb				- To store MAPLE-ULB frequency
+freq_maple_etvpe			- To store MAPLE-eTVPE frequency
